The October Carnival of Aros is up and running! This month the theme is "Expression", about how you express your aro identity and/or pride. You can see the call for submissions and how to share your response here on reddit. A google form is available for those who don't have reddit accounts.

 

Here are some of the prompts to help get you thinking about expression in regards to aromanticism:

 

  • How do you verbally express your aromantic identity? How do you explain aromanticism to others? Does the way you talk to aromantics differ from how you might talk to alloromantics?

  • How do you creatively express your aromantic identity? Are you a writer, painter, drawer, sculptor, musician, dancer, meme creator? Is your work ever inspired by your aromanticism/aromantic experiences? How so? Perhaps you even want to share one of your creations to respond to this month's Carnival (feel free to boost whatever creative social media you have to promote yourself!).

  • How do you express pride of your aromanticism? Have you bought pride merch? Maybe you even make/sell pride merch. Maybe you've participated in a Pride event and expressed some aro pride; how did you share your pride or how did people respond to your expression?

  • How is your aromanticism expressed in your relationships? Are you an aro in a romantic relationship; if so, how is your aromanticism expressed in your relationship or how does it impact your relationship? Perhaps your aromanticism impacts how you express yourself in other relationships, such as pursuing a queerplatonic relationship or being a loveless aro and navigating platonic relationships with people who may be very free with telling friends "I love you".
